@elizaos/plugin-openrouter

OpenRouter multi-model AI gateway plugin for elizaOS.

Purpose / role

Provides text generation, image description, image generation, and text embedding capabilities to any Eliza agent by routing requests through the OpenRouter API. The plugin registers model handlers — no actions, providers, services, or evaluators. It auto-enables when OPENROUTER_API_KEY is present in the environment (see auto-enable.ts and the elizaos.plugin.autoEnableModule field in package.json). Ships dual builds: node (default) and browser (no Authorization header; use OPENROUTER_BROWSER_BASE_URL proxy instead).

Plugin surface

No actions, services, evaluators, providers, or routes. This plugin registers model handlers only:

ModelType Handler Default model
TEXT_NANO handleTextNano falls back to small model
TEXT_SMALL handleTextSmall google/gemini-2.5-flash-lite
TEXT_MEDIUM handleTextMedium falls back to small model
TEXT_LARGE handleTextLarge google/gemini-2.5-flash
TEXT_MEGA handleTextMega falls back to large model
RESPONSE_HANDLER handleResponseHandler falls back to nano model
ACTION_PLANNER handleActionPlanner falls back to medium model
IMAGE_DESCRIPTION handleImageDescription x-ai/grok-2-vision-1212
IMAGE handleImageGeneration google/gemini-2.5-flash-image-preview
TEXT_EMBEDDING handleTextEmbedding openai/text-embedding-3-small (1536 dims)
TRANSCRIPTION handleTranscription openai/whisper-large-v3

All text handlers support streaming (params.stream = true), tools/toolChoice, and responseSchema for structured JSON output. Sampling parameters (temperature, frequencyPenalty, presencePenalty) are suppressed for openai/*, anthropic/*, and reasoning models (o1/o3/o4, gpt-5, gpt-5-mini) to avoid API errors. Every handler emits a MODEL_USED event via utils/events.ts after each call.

Config / env vars

Settings are read via runtime.getSetting(key) first, then process.env[key]. Plugin-specific vars take priority over generic fallbacks.

Env var Required Default Description
OPENROUTER_API_KEY yes OpenRouter API key. Auto-enable gating key.
OPENROUTER_BASE_URL no https://openrouter.ai/api/v1 API endpoint override.
OPENROUTER_BROWSER_BASE_URL no Proxy URL used in browser builds (no API key in client).
OPENROUTER_SMALL_MODEL no google/gemini-2.5-flash-lite Override for TEXT_SMALL/TEXT_NANO/TEXT_MEDIUM base.
OPENROUTER_LARGE_MODEL no google/gemini-2.5-flash Override for TEXT_LARGE/TEXT_MEGA base.
OPENROUTER_NANO_MODEL no Override for TEXT_NANO specifically.
OPENROUTER_MEDIUM_MODEL no Override for TEXT_MEDIUM specifically.
OPENROUTER_MEGA_MODEL no Override for TEXT_MEGA specifically.
OPENROUTER_RESPONSE_HANDLER_MODEL no Override for RESPONSE_HANDLER; also checks OPENROUTER_SHOULD_RESPOND_MODEL.
OPENROUTER_ACTION_PLANNER_MODEL no Override for ACTION_PLANNER; also checks OPENROUTER_PLANNER_MODEL.
OPENROUTER_IMAGE_MODEL no x-ai/grok-2-vision-1212 Override for IMAGE_DESCRIPTION.
OPENROUTER_IMAGE_GENERATION_MODEL no google/gemini-2.5-flash-image-preview Override for IMAGE generation.
OPENROUTER_EMBEDDING_MODEL no openai/text-embedding-3-small Override for TEXT_EMBEDDING.
OPENROUTER_TRANSCRIPTION_MODEL no openai/whisper-large-v3 Override for TRANSCRIPTION.
OPENROUTER_EMBEDDING_DIMENSIONS no 1536 Embedding vector size. Valid: 256, 384, 512, 768, 1024, 1536, 2048, 3072.
OPENROUTER_AUTO_CLEANUP_IMAGES no false Flag read by shouldAutoCleanupImages() in utils/config.ts.
SMALL_MODEL, LARGE_MODEL, etc. no Generic fallbacks when OPENROUTER_* variants are unset.

OPENROUTER_HTTP_REFERER and OPENROUTER_X_TITLE are read in embedding.ts for the embeddings request headers.

How to extend

Add a new model handler type:

  1. Add a handler function in the appropriate models/*.ts file following the pattern of existing handlers (call generateTextWithModel with the new ModelType).
  2. Register it in plugin.ts under models: { [ModelType.NEW_TYPE]: async (runtime, params) => ... }.
  3. If the type needs a configurable model name, add getNewTypeModel() to utils/config.ts following the priority pattern: OPENROUTER_* first, generic fallback second, hard default third.

Add a config helper:

  • Add to utils/config.ts. Follow the getSetting(runtime, "OPENROUTER_X") ?? getSetting(runtime, "X", default) pattern so agent character settings override env vars.

Add a test:

  • Unit tests go in __tests__/. Live integration tests (real API) go in __tests__/*.live.test.ts and use vitest.live.config.ts.

Conventions / gotchas

  • Sampling param suppression: models/text.ts:supportsSamplingParameters() skips temperature/frequencyPenalty/presencePenalty for openai/*, anthropic/*, and reasoning models. Extend the constant arrays at the top of that file if new no-sampling models are added.
  • Browser build: The browser export omits the API key from the Authorization header. Set OPENROUTER_BROWSER_BASE_URL to a server-side proxy that injects the key. The init.ts API key validation is also skipped in browser environments.
  • Embedding dimension validation: The embedding handler validates the configured dimension against VECTOR_DIMS from @elizaos/core. Mismatches throw immediately — no silent truncation.
  • Embedding input truncation: Inputs over ~32 000 characters (~8 000 tokens) are truncated with a warning rather than failing.
  • Structured output: Pass responseSchema (JSON Schema object) to any text handler to get parsed JSON back. The handler wraps it into the AI SDK output field and calls JSON.parse on the response.
  • Prompt caching: Pass providerOptions: { openrouter: { promptCacheKey: "<key>" } } to text handlers; it is forwarded to OpenRouter's prompt_cache_key for prefix caching on supported backends.
  • Audio transcription: ModelType.TRANSCRIPTION posts base64 audio to OpenRouter's /audio/transcriptions endpoint. Supported inputs are URL strings, Buffer, Blob / File, core { audioUrl, prompt? }, and local { audio, model?, language?, temperature?, format?, mimeType? } objects.
  • @openrouter/ai-sdk-provider + ai SDK: The plugin wraps @openrouter/ai-sdk-provider ^2.0.0 and uses ai ^6.0.30. Both are runtime dependencies, not peer deps.
